I just reinstalled my system from scratch (RH7.1) and am using the most up to 
date CVS as of about 15 minutes ago.

Every third time KMail checks mail (POP3), it crashes with the following 
backtrace:

0x41110519 in __wait4 () from /lib/i686/libc.so.6
#0  0x41110519 in __wait4 () from /lib/i686/libc.so.6
#1  0x411809e4 in __DTOR_END__ () from /lib/i686/libc.so.6
#2  0x408f0535 in KCrash::defaultCrashHandler () at eval.c:41
#3  <signal handler called>
#4  0x41083801 in __kill () from /lib/i686/libc.so.6
#5  0x410835da in raise (sig=6) at ../sysdeps/posix/raise.c:27
#6  0x41084d82 in abort () at ../sysdeps/generic/abort.c:88
#7  0x4107ccca in __assert_fail () at assert.c:60
#8  0x4045adb8 in KIO::Scheduler::slotScheduleCoSlave () at eval.c:41
#9  0x40b86e0b in QObject::activate_signal ()
   from /usr/lib/qt-2.3.0/lib/libqt.so.2
#10 0x40bdf1c2 in QTimer::timeout () from /usr/lib/qt-2.3.0/lib/libqt.so.2
#11 0x40bbfb5b in QTimer::event () from /usr/lib/qt-2.3.0/lib/libqt.so.2
#12 0x40b2f154 in QApplication::notify () from 
/usr/lib/qt-2.3.0/lib/libqt.so.2
#13 0x40864ec1 in KApplication::notify () at eval.c:41
#14 0x40afcf06 in qt_activate_timers () from /usr/lib/qt-2.3.0/lib/libqt.so.2
#15 0x40afabca in QApplication::processNextEvent ()
   from /usr/lib/qt-2.3.0/lib/libqt.so.2
#16 0x40b30fec in QApplication::enter_loop ()
   from /usr/lib/qt-2.3.0/lib/libqt.so.2
#17 0x40afa3b7 in QApplication::exec () from /usr/lib/qt-2.3.0/lib/libqt.so.2
#18 0x08173513 in main () at eval.c:41
#19 0x41072177 in __libc_start_main (main=0x8173114 <main>, argc=7, 
    ubp_av=0xbffff9dc, init=0x8064de8 <_init>, fini=0x81aaa10 <_fini>, 
    rtld_fini=0x4000e184 <_dl_fini>, stack_end=0xbffff9cc)
    at ../sysdeps/generic/libc-start.c:129

This is true of at least two of my mail accounts, one held at a college 
(reproduced 4 out of 4 times) and the second hosted by Yahoo! Domains.

I was also getting a lot of "Could not complete LIST operation" (paraphrase) 
errors last night, although these haven't been happening this morning, so I 
can't give any more information.  I mention it just in case it's related.
